Best Plymouth Public Preschools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public preschools serving 719 students in Plymouth, WI.
The top-ranked public preschools in Plymouth, WI are Parkview Elementary School, Fairview Elementary School and Horizon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Plymouth, WI public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 64% (versus the Wisconsin public pre school average of 42%), and reading proficiency score of 43% (versus the 37% statewide average). Pre schools in Plymouth have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Wisconsin public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 13%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Wisconsin public preschool average of 39% (majority Hispanic and Black).
